WebThe formula for the present value can be derived by using the following steps: Step 1: Firstly, figure out the future cash flow which is denoted by CF. Step 2: Next, decide the discounting rate based on the current market return. It is the rate at which the future cash flows are to be discounted and it is denoted by r. Berkshire Hathaway Letters to Shareholders BY WARREN BUFFETT WebIf we calculate the present value of that future $10,000 with an inflation rate of 7% using the net present value calculator above, the result will be $7,129.86. What that means is the discounted present value of a $10,000 lump sum payment in 5 years is roughly equal to $7,129.86 today at a discount rate of 7%.

Phoenix - Sweet Pepper Turkey. chinese silk paintings valueWebJan 7, 2024 · As shown in the analysis above, the net present value for the given cash flows using a discount rate of 10% is equal to $0. This means that with an initial investment of exactly $1,000,000, this series of cash flows will yield exactly 10%. As the required discount rates moves higher than 10%, the investment becomes less valuable. grand turk osprey beach hotelWebBob Walters, chief economist at Quicken Loans, says a general rule of thumb is that one point will reduce the rate by 1/4 to 3/8 on a 30-year fixed mortgage.
